Displaying Source Annotations in the Assembler Window

You can display source annotations in the Assembler window in addition to assembler code. This means that the assembler code and its corresponding source code are shown together. This mixed mode can be switched on and off.

To display source annotations using the pop-up menu:

  1. Select View > Assembler or click the Assembler button.

    The Assembler window opens.

  2. Right-click an assembly line.

    The pop-up menu of the Assembler window appears.

  3. Select Source Annotations.
  4. Choose between:
    • None

      The Assembler window displays assembler lines only.

    • Single Line

      The Assembler window displays only source code lines related to the assembler code.

    • Multiple Lines

      The Assembler window displays the complete source code.

    The corresponding source lines are displayed in the Assembler window. By default, Single Line is enabled.
